Flash Умирает: Эпоха HTML5 Игр Наступает
Flash уходит, и это факт.
Причина проста – устаревшие технологии и проблемы с безопасностью.
Разработчикам пора искать
альтернативы, и они есть!
HTML5 – вот решение! Это стандарт для
создания игр, работающих прямо в браузере.
Никаких плагинов, простота и доступность.
Пора переходить!
Phaser.io – ваш инструмент номер один!
Бесплатный, мощный, с открытым исходным кодом.
Создавайте
2D-игры легко и быстро.
Активно развивается более 10 лет!
Phaser io документация
Изучите
Phaser io документацию, чтобы освоить все
возможности фреймворка. Там есть все, что
нужно для создания крутой игры!
Phaser Documentation
Construct 3 – для тех, кто ценит простоту.
Визуальное программирование, никаких кодов!
Идеально для начинающих и тех, кто хочет быстро
создать прототип.
Construct 3 обучение
Construct 3 обучение – множество уроков и
примеров, которые помогут вам освоить движок.
Начните создавать игры прямо сейчас!
Construct 3 лицензия
Construct 3 лицензия – доступные варианты
для разных бюджетов и потребностей. Выберите
подходящий вариант и начинайте творить.
Construct 3 версия 31 нововведения
Construct 3 версия 31 нововведения –
каждое обновление делает движок еще лучше.
Следите за новостями и используйте новые
возможности в своих проектах!
Construct 3 примеры
Construct 3 примеры – вдохновляйтесь
работами других разработчиков и учитесь на их
опыте. Создавайте свои уникальные игры!
Сравнение Phaser и Construct 3: Что выбрать для своего проекта?
Phaser против Construct 3 – какой движок
выбрать? Все зависит от ваших навыков и целей.
Phaser – для тех, кто знает код, Construct 3 –
для визуалов.
Таблица сравнения: Phaser vs. Construct 3
Характеристика | Phaser | Construct 3 |
---|---|---|
Программирование | JavaScript | Визуальное |
Сложность | Средняя | Низкая |
Лицензия | Бесплатная | Платная |
WebAssembly – это технология, которая позволяет
значительно ускорить
HTML5 игры.
Производительность
растет, и это открывает новые возможности для
разработчиков.
Миграция с Flash на HTML5 – это просто, если
следовать инструкциям. Перенесите свои проекты
на Phaser и дайте им новую жизнь!
HTML5 API для игр – используйте все
возможности платформы для создания уникальных
игр. Звук, графика, управление – все в ваших
руках!
HTML5 – это будущее
онлайн-игр.
Присоединяйтесь к новой эпохе и создавайте
удивительные игры!
Flash умирает, да здравствует HTML5!
Таблица (в html формате)
Технология | Преимущества | Недостатки |
---|---|---|
HTML5 | Кроссплатформенность, доступность | Требует оптимизации |
WebAssembly | Высокая производительность | Сложность разработки |
Сравнительная таблица (в html формате)
Движок | Язык | Лицензия | Сложность |
---|---|---|---|
Phaser | JavaScript | MIT | Средняя |
Construct 3 | Визуальный | Платная | Низкая |
Здесь собраны ответы на часто задаваемые вопросы
о переходе с Flash на HTML5 и выборе игрового
движка.
В. Какой движок выбрать для новичка?
О. Construct 3 – отличный вариант благодаря
визуальному программированию.
В. Где найти документацию по Phaser?
О. Phaser Documentation
Таблица (в html формате)
Технология | Описание |
---|---|
HTML5 | Стандарт для веб-приложений |
WebAssembly | Бинарный формат для повышения производительности |
Сравнительная таблица (в html формате)
Движок | Преимущества | Недостатки |
---|---|---|
Phaser | Гибкость, бесплатность | Требует знаний JavaScript |
Construct 3 | Простота, визуальное программирование | Платная лицензия |
В. Сколько стоит Construct 3?
О. Зависит от лицензии. Подробности на сайте
разработчика.
В. Можно ли использовать Phaser для коммерческих
проектов?
О. Да, Phaser имеет MIT лицензию, позволяющую
использовать его в коммерческих целях.
Несомненно, будущее за HTML5-играми, и это открывает огромные возможности!
Flash: Почему он уходит и что это значит для разработчиков
Flash уходит в прошлое, друзья.
Причины? Устаревшие технологии, уязвимости в безопасности, несовместимость с современными мобильными устройствами. Adobe прекратила поддержку Flash в конце 2020 года. Что это значит для вас, разработчиков? Пора переходить на альтернативы! HTML5, JavaScript и фреймворки типа Phaser и Construct 3 – ваш новый арсенал. Миграция неизбежна, но и открывает новые горизонты.
HTML5 как основная альтернатива: Преимущества и возможности
HTML5 – это не просто замена Flash, это шаг вперед! Ваши игры будут работать в любом современном браузере, на любом устройстве – ПК, смартфоне, планшете. Никаких плагинов, никакой головной боли. Используйте JavaScript, CSS и возможности HTML5 API для создания потрясающих визуальных эффектов и геймплея. Фреймворки, такие как Phaser и Construct 3, упростят разработку и позволят вам сосредоточиться на творчестве. HTML5 – это свобода и доступность!
Обзор игровых движков HTML5: Выбор редакции
Познакомимся с лидерами!
Phaser и Construct 3 – наши фавориты. Разные подходы, общая цель:
создание игр!
Phaser.io: Мощный фреймворк для 2D-игр
Phaser.io – это бесплатный HTML5 фреймворк с открытым исходным кодом, созданный для разработки 2D-игр. Он использует WebGL и Canvas для рендеринга, что обеспечивает отличную производительность на любых устройствах. В нем есть все необходимые инструменты: физика, анимация, работа со спрайтами, аудио и многое другое. Phaser активно развивается сообществом и поддерживается студией Photon Storm. Это отличный выбор для тех, кто хочет создавать качественные игры быстро и эффективно.
Phaser io документация
Phaser io документация – ваш лучший друг при работе с этим фреймворком. Она содержит подробное описание всех классов, методов и свойств, а также примеры кода. Документация хорошо структурирована и легко доступна. Она разделена на несколько разделов, охватывающих все аспекты разработки игр на Phaser, от базовых концепций до продвинутых техник. Не забывайте обращаться к документации, чтобы получить ответы на свои вопросы и узнать о новых возможностях фреймворка.
Construct 3: Простота и визуальное программирование
Construct 3 – это идеальный выбор для тех, кто хочет создавать игры без знания программирования. Он использует визуальный редактор, где вы можете добавлять объекты, настраивать их поведение и создавать логику игры с помощью событий и действий. Construct 3 поддерживает экспорт в HTML5, что позволяет запускать ваши игры на любых устройствах. Это отличный инструмент для начинающих разработчиков и тех, кто хочет быстро создавать прототипы. Версия 31 принесла множество улучшений и новых функций.
Construct 3 обучение
Обучение Construct 3 – это просто и увлекательно! В сети существует множество ресурсов, которые помогут вам освоить этот движок. Начните с официальной документации, где подробно описаны все функции и возможности. Ищите видеоуроки на YouTube, где опытные разработчики делятся своими знаниями и секретами. Присоединяйтесь к сообществам и форумам, где вы можете задавать вопросы и получать помощь от других пользователей. Практикуйтесь, создавайте свои проекты и не бойтесь экспериментировать! Construct 3 – это инструмент, который позволит вам воплотить ваши идеи в реальность.
Construct 3 лицензия
Construct 3 предлагает несколько вариантов лицензий, чтобы соответствовать потребностям разных разработчиков. Существуют бесплатная версия с ограниченным функционалом, а также платные лицензии с расширенными возможностями и поддержкой. Выбор лицензии зависит от масштаба вашего проекта и ваших финансовых возможностей. Прежде чем принять решение, ознакомьтесь с условиями каждой лицензии и выберите ту, которая наилучшим образом подходит для вас. Помните, что поддержка и обновления важны для успешной разработки игр.
Construct 3 версия 31 нововведения
Construct 3 версия 31 – это значительное обновление, которое принесло множество улучшений и новых функций. Разработчики добавили поддержку новых платформ, оптимизировали производительность и улучшили пользовательский интерфейс. Появились новые инструменты для работы с графикой и анимацией, а также расширенные возможности для экспорта игр. Обновление также включает исправления ошибок и улучшения стабильности. Следите за новостями и используйте все возможности новой версии, чтобы создавать еще более качественные и увлекательные игры.
Construct 3 примеры
Construct 3 примеры – это отличный способ научиться создавать игры. Изучайте готовые проекты, анализируйте их структуру и логику, чтобы понять, как работают различные функции и возможности движка. Вы можете найти примеры в официальной документации, на форумах и в сообществах разработчиков. Не бойтесь модифицировать существующие проекты, добавлять свои элементы и экспериментировать с настройками. Примеры помогут вам быстрее освоить Construct 3 и начать создавать свои собственные уникальные игры.
Сравнение Phaser и Construct 3: Что выбрать для своего проекта?
Какой движок выбрать?
Phaser для кодеров, Construct 3 для визуалов.
Взвесим все “за” и “против”, чтобы помочь вам
сделать выбор!
Phaser против Construct 3: Глубокий анализ
Phaser и Construct 3 – два популярных движка для создания HTML5 игр, но они предлагают совершенно разные подходы. Phaser – это фреймворк, который требует знания JavaScript и позволяет вам полностью контролировать процесс разработки. Construct 3 – это визуальный конструктор, который упрощает создание игр, но ограничивает вас в гибкости. Какой из них выбрать? Все зависит от ваших навыков, опыта и целей проекта. Рассмотрим их сильные и слабые стороны, чтобы помочь вам сделать правильный выбор.
Таблица сравнения: Phaser vs. Construct 3
Чтобы наглядно представить различия между Phaser и Construct 3, мы подготовили таблицу сравнения. Она поможет вам быстро оценить сильные и слабые стороны каждого движка и выбрать тот, который лучше всего подходит для вашего проекта. Учтите, что выбор движка – это индивидуальное решение, которое зависит от ваших навыков, опыта и целей. Не бойтесь экспериментировать и пробовать разные варианты, чтобы найти тот, который подходит именно вам.
WebAssembly: Ускорение HTML5 игр
WebAssembly – секретное оружие для
HTML5 игр! Повышаем производительность, делаем игры быстрее и
плавнее. Узнайте, как это работает!
WebAssembly производительность игр: Реальные примеры и статистика
WebAssembly (WASM) – это бинарный формат инструкций для виртуальной машины, разработанный для обеспечения высокой производительности веб-приложений. В контексте HTML5 игр, WASM позволяет запускать сложные вычисления и графические операции со скоростью, близкой к нативной. Это особенно важно для игр с интенсивной графикой и физикой. Реальные примеры показывают, что использование WASM может увеличить производительность HTML5 игр в несколько раз. Статистика говорит о том, что WASM значительно улучшает время загрузки и частоту кадров, делая игры более плавными и отзывчивыми.
Практическое руководство: Миграция с Flash на HTML5
Переход с Flash на HTML5 – это реально! Пошаговые инструкции, советы и
рекомендации. Перенесите свои проекты без
потерь!
Пошаговая инструкция: Перенос проектов с Flash на Phaser
Перенос проектов с Flash на Phaser может показаться сложной задачей, но это вполне реально, если следовать пошаговой инструкции. Начните с анализа вашего Flash-проекта и определите основные компоненты и функции, которые необходимо перенести. Затем изучите Phaser и найдите соответствующие инструменты и методы для реализации этих компонентов. Переносите код постепенно, тестируйте каждый этап и не бойтесь обращаться за помощью к сообществу Phaser. Используйте инструменты автоматизации, чтобы облегчить процесс.
HTML5 API для игр: Расширяем возможности
HTML5 API предоставляет богатый набор инструментов для создания современных и интерактивных игр. Используйте Canvas API для рисования графики, Web Audio API для работы со звуком, WebSockets API для создания многопользовательских игр, Geolocation API для определения местоположения игрока и многое другое. HTML5 API позволяет вам расширить возможности Phaser и Construct 3, добавляя уникальные функции и эффекты в ваши игры. Изучайте документацию и экспериментируйте с различными API, чтобы создавать неповторимые игровые опыты.
Flash умирает, да здравствует HTML5! Будущее онлайн-игр – за кроссплатформенными, доступными и производительными решениями. HTML5, WebAssembly, Phaser, Construct 3 – это инструменты, которые помогут вам создавать потрясающие игры, доступные на любых устройствах. Не бойтесь экспериментировать, изучать новые технологии и воплощать свои идеи в реальность. Присоединяйтесь к сообществу разработчиков HTML5 игр и создавайте будущее игровой индустрии вместе!
Таблица (в html формате)
Эта таблица представляет собой краткий обзор технологий,
которые могут быть использованы в качестве
альтернативы Flash для разработки
онлайн-игр. Она поможет вам сравнить их
основные характеристики и выбрать наиболее
подходящую для вашего проекта. В таблице представлены
HTML5, WebAssembly, а также игровые движки,
такие как Phaser и Construct 3. Для каждой
технологии указаны ее преимущества, недостатки, а
также область применения. Эта информация поможет вам
сделать осознанный выбор и создать качественную и
производительную игру. Не забывайте, что выбор
технологии зависит от ваших навыков, бюджета и
требований к проекту. Используйте эту таблицу как
отправную точку для дальнейшего исследования и
экспериментов.
Сравнительная таблица (в html формате)
Эта таблица предоставляет детальное сравнение игровых
движков Phaser и Construct 3, чтобы помочь вам
определиться с выбором для вашего следующего проекта.
Рассмотрены ключевые аспекты, такие как язык
программирования (JavaScript для Phaser и визуальное
программирование для Construct 3), лицензионные условия,
уровень сложности, доступность ресурсов для обучения,
поддержка различных платформ и возможности
оптимизации производительности. Учтите, что
Phaser предлагает большую гибкость и контроль над
процессом разработки, но требует знаний
программирования. Construct 3, напротив, подходит
для тех, кто предпочитает визуальный подход и хочет
быстро создавать прототипы. Выбор движка зависит от
ваших индивидуальных предпочтений, навыков и целей
проекта. Сравните представленные характеристики и
выберите тот движок, который лучше всего соответствует
вашим потребностям.
Здесь собраны ответы на часто задаваемые вопросы,
касающиеся перехода с Flash на современные
технологии разработки онлайн-игр. Мы постарались
охватить наиболее важные аспекты, такие как выбор
игрового движка (Phaser или Construct 3),
использование HTML5 и WebAssembly для повышения
производительности, особенности миграции проектов и
решение распространенных проблем. Если вы не нашли ответ
на свой вопрос, не стесняйтесь обратиться к нам за
консультацией. Мы готовы помочь вам сделать правильный
выбор и успешно реализовать ваш проект. Помните, что
переход на новые технологии – это инвестиция в будущее
вашей игры. Не бойтесь экспериментировать, учиться и
использовать все возможности, которые предоставляют
современные инструменты разработки.
Таблица (в html формате)
Эта таблица представляет собой справочник по
HTML5 API, наиболее полезным для разработки
игр. Она содержит описание каждого API, его
основные функции и примеры использования. В таблице
представлены такие API, как Canvas API для рисования
графики, Web Audio API для работы со звуком,
WebSockets API для создания многопользовательских
игр, Geolocation API для определения
местоположения игрока, Fullscreen API для
полноэкранного режима и многие другие. Используйте эту
таблицу, чтобы быстро найти нужный API и узнать, как
его использовать в своем проекте. Не забывайте, что
HTML5 API постоянно развивается, поэтому следите за
новыми версиями и возможностями. Экспериментируйте с
различными API и создавайте уникальные игровые опыты,
которые поразят ваших игроков. Эта таблица станет вашим
надежным помощником в мире HTML5 разработки игр.
Сравнительная таблица (в html формате)
Данная таблица предоставляет исчерпывающий анализ
ключевых различий между технологиями HTML5 и
WebAssembly в контексте разработки
онлайн-игр. Мы рассмотрим аспекты, касающиеся
производительности, сложности разработки, поддержки
браузерами, безопасности и возможностей
оптимизации. HTML5 является основой для создания
веб-приложений и предоставляет широкий спектр API для
разработки игр, но может быть недостаточно
производительным для сложных проектов. WebAssembly,
в свою очередь, позволяет запускать код на скорости,
близкой к нативной, что делает его идеальным выбором
для игр с интенсивной графикой и физикой. Однако,
разработка на WebAssembly может быть более сложной
и требовать определенных знаний и навыков. Используйте
эту таблицу для принятия обоснованного решения о том,
какую технологию выбрать для вашего следующего игрового
проекта.
FAQ
В этом разделе собраны ответы на наиболее часто
встречающиеся вопросы, касающиеся разработки
онлайн-игр с использованием HTML5, WebAssembly,
Phaser и Construct 3. Мы постарались охватить
широкий спектр тем, начиная с выбора подходящего
инструментария и заканчивая оптимизацией
производительности и решением проблем совместимости.
Здесь вы найдете ответы на вопросы о том, как выбрать
движок для своей игры, как использовать WebAssembly
для ускорения работы приложения, как перенести проекты
с Flash на современные платформы и как обеспечить
максимальную совместимость с различными браузерами и
устройствами. Если у вас остались вопросы, не стесняйтесь
обращаться к нашим экспертам. Мы всегда готовы помочь вам
сделать правильный выбор и успешно реализовать ваши
игровые проекты. Помните, что разработка игр –
это увлекательный процесс, который требует знаний,
навыков и творческого подхода.